Mazes come in various types, including traditional labyrinths, which are designed to be a single, winding path to the center, and complex puzzles that feature multiple paths and dead ends. Other types include hedge mazes, created from tall hedges, and corn mazes, which are cut into cornfields. Additionally, there are 3D mazes, such as those found in amusement parks, and digital mazes in Video Games, which can incorporate interactive elements and challenges. Each type offers unique experiences and levels of difficulty for navigators.
